Catch-22

on BBC One London

War satire based on Joseph Heller 's bestseller, starring Alan Arkin. A US Air Force base, 1944: the desperate Captain Yossarian asks to be certified as mentally unfit to fly. Review page 56. Director Mike Nichols (1970,15)
